Readability and Cutting Machine Performance

As crafters, we often worry about how a font will translate from the screen to the final product. Will the thin lines break on a Cricut cut? Will it be too hard to read on a tiny sticker? Arisha addresses these concerns head-on. Because it is a bold script font, the letterforms are thick enough to prevent common cutting errors. When you are working with intricate scripts, weak points can cause the machine to miss a cut or tear the material. Arisha's robust structure minimizes these risks, making it a reliable choice for SVG-style designs.

However, readability still depends on context. While Arisha is excellent for headlines, titles, and short phrases, it might not be the best choice for long paragraphs of body text. In those cases, it is better to reserve Arisha for emphasis and pair it with a simpler font for the descriptive content. For example, on a product tag, use Arisha for the brand name and a clean sans serif for the ingredients list. This combination ensures your customer gets the aesthetic appeal of the script while maintaining clarity for important information.

Mastering Font Pairing with Arisha

To truly unlock the potential of Arisha, understanding font pairing is essential. Since Arisha is expressive and curvy, it needs a partner that provides stability. My go-to strategy is to pair it with a geometric or humanist sans serif font. The clean lines of a sans serif balance the flourishes of the script, creating a harmonious layout that guides the eye.

If you prefer a more traditional look, try pairing Arisha with a classic serif font. This combination works particularly well for wedding stationery or luxury branding, where you want to convey elegance alongside warmth. Avoid pairing Arisha with other heavy display fonts or overly decorative scripts, as this can make the design feel cluttered and overwhelming. Let Arisha shine as the star of the show, supported by a understated companion that lets the handwritten touch take center stage.

Licensing and Commercial Use

For anyone selling physical products, templates, or merchandise, understanding licensing is non-negotiable. Arisha is designed to be a commercial font, which means it is suitable for use in your business projects. Whether you are printing stickers to sell on Etsy, creating custom invitations for clients, or producing a line of branded tote bags, having the right license gives you peace of mind.

Always double-check the specific license terms included with your purchase to ensure it covers your intended use, such as web design, social media graphics, or large-scale production runs. Most premium font licenses allow for unlimited end products, meaning you can sell as many items as you want without paying per unit. This makes Arisha a cost-effective investment for growing your small shop or freelance design business.
